pudl.logging_helpers#

Configure logging for the PUDL package.

Module Contents#

Functions#

get_logger(name)

Helper function to append 'catalystcoop' to logger name and return logger.

configure_root_logger([logfile, loglevel])

Configure the root catalystcoop logger.

pudl.logging_helpers.get_logger(name: str)[source]#

Helper function to append ‘catalystcoop’ to logger name and return logger.

pudl.logging_helpers.configure_root_logger(logfile: str | None = None, loglevel: str = 'INFO')[source]#

Configure the root catalystcoop logger.

Parameters:
  • logfile – Path to logfile or None.

  • loglevel – Level of detail at which to log, by default INFO.